## Deployment

Textgate's encoding sniffer runs as a sidecar next to the upload service. Deploy both together; the sniffer inspects the first 64 KB of each uploaded text file and tags it before storage. Mismatched tags block ingestion, so keep the confidence threshold sane. The sidecar reads its runtime settings from the values below.

deployment values, yafop-fahap:
[lamwyn]
team = silath
access_code = ac_166fb2
host = lamwyn.orvexgrid.example
port = 9300
owner = pelael.praius
peer = istiel.zarqeldyn.corp

Recovery path for the Farecrest rules engine admin account: if the shipping-fee rule editor locks out after three failed logins, do not reset via the Lumewell console. Instead, restore the service account from the sealed recovery flow. Zone overrides and surcharge rules stay frozen during recovery. Flag any mid-recovery rule deploys in the sync notes. The sealed flow prompts for the passphrase below.

strongbox words: druath-quenael

**Break-glass access: EchoDocent audio-guide backend**

This page covers emergency access for the EchoDocent app serving the Halverton Museum galleries. Use break-glass only when the normal admin path through the Curio console is unavailable and visitors are actively affected (e.g., audio tracks failing to stream floor-wide). Log the incident first, then open the sealed access flow from the ops bastion. The flow prompts twice: once for your on-call identity, and once for the break-glass recovery passphrase, which is:

strongbox words: oliael-gilax-lamael

Handover: stale-cache postmortem on Quillbeam's pricing service. Root cause: TTL never refreshed after the failover in the Drossel cluster. Fix shipped; invalidation now keyed on upstream version. Marek owns the follow-up alert. Dashboards look clean for 48h. For the sync, note we bumped eviction thresholds and pinned replica counts. Current service configuration values are as follows.

config for fajop-bahop:
[sorion]
port = 3306
region = west-1
host = sorion.merlaqforge.example
team = wenael
timeout_ms = 500
retries = 3